Whang Cheol-mean

Born 1960-08-19 · Seoul, South Korea

Whang Cheolmean is a graduate of the German Film & Television Academy of Berlin (DFFB). His thesis film, Fuck Hamlet (1997), was invited to both the Berlin International Film Festival and the Busan International Film Festival. After returning to Korea, he produced the documentaries Battle of Okcheon (2001) and King and His Sculptor (2002). In 2004, his film Spying Cam (2004) won the FIPRESCI Award at the Rotterdam International Film Festival and the NETPACK Award at the Brisbane International Film Festival. His later films, such as Let’s Finish! (2006), MOSCOW (2009), Morning Glory (2012), Oldmen Never Die (2013), and Jung Jo Mun’s Pot (2015) have been presented at various film festivals.
